Output 23113d664009af21ec66b054b2fa3b2480e400cd5e52e0229eaf7209738d71d3: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 abd3a6b7aa7d4e132e83331f5a795f8028266fd1
address
tb1q40f6dda2048pxt5rxv04572lsq5zvm73n0qcl5
transaction
23113d664009af21ec66b054b2fa3b2480e400cd5e52e0229eaf7209738d71d3